World Travel Alert: Essential Safety Tips & Real-Time Updates for Global Explorers

World travel alert systems are designed to keep global travelers informed about evolving risks, entry rules, and safety conditions. These alerts combine official guidance from governments with local insights to help you make timely, confident decisions.

Whether you are planning a short city break or a long-haul regional journey, understanding how world travel alert channels work can reduce uncertainty and improve your trip preparation.

Alert Type Issuing Authority Typical Trigger Recommended Action
Security National Foreign Affairs Departments Violence, terrorism, civil unrest Reconsider non-essential travel, avoid zones
Health Health Agencies (WHO, CDC, ECDC) Disease outbreaks, vaccination requirements Update vaccines, carry proof, adjust routes
Weather Meteorological Services Storms, floods, extreme heat Delay travel, follow evacuation guidance
Transport Aviation, Maritime, Rail Authorities Strikes, closures, safety incidents Check updates, rebook if needed, seek alternatives

Real Time Monitoring During Your Trip

Real time monitoring tools track changing conditions from conflict zones to hurricane belts. Travelers can subscribe to push notifications, SMS updates, or embassy alerts to stay aware while on the move.

Official apps and websites often provide localized briefings, maps of affected areas, and guidance on nearby shelters or clinics when situations escalate.

Pre Departure Risk Assessment

A structured pre departure risk assessment helps you compare destinations against your health profile, itinerary flexibility, and tolerance for disruption. Review entry regulations, visa processing times, and evacuation readiness before booking.

  • Verify current entry rules and documentation needs
  • Check health recommendations and required vaccines
  • Confirm transport options and local emergency contacts
  • Review insurance coverage limits and claim procedures

Regional Destination Insights

Different regions carry distinct risk profiles, from political tensions to seasonal weather extremes. Understanding regional patterns allows you to time trips wisely and choose safer alternatives within a country.

Local advisories may highlight specific provinces, border areas, or coastal zones to avoid, while also pointing out reliable transport hubs and trusted accommodation options.

Managing Trip Changes and Insurance

When a world travel alert escalates, you may face last minute changes, higher rebooking costs, or the need to adjust insurance coverage. Clear policy details and flexible options reduce financial stress during volatile periods.

Travel insurers typically define covered reasons, such as official government advisories or declared emergencies, so review conditions before departure to ensure claims are processed smoothly.

Stay Informed and Travel Safely

  • Subscribe to multiple authoritative alert channels for your destinations
  • Keep digital and printed copies of essential documents and contacts
  • Review entry rules, health protocols, and insurance terms early
  • Build buffer days into long trips to absorb possible disruptions
  • Maintain local emergency contacts and check in regularly with family

Will a world travel alert automatically cancel my booked flights?

No, alerts inform rather than enforce. Airlines may modify schedules due to safety or operational risks, but cancellations are airline decisions, not automatic results of an alert.

Do I need new insurance if a world travel alert is issued after I buy a policy?

Standard policies usually do not react retroactively. You may need a separate coverage add-on if you want protection triggered specifically by future alert escalations.

Can I change my destination without penalty if an alert escalates?

It depends on your fare rules and insurer conditions. Flexible bookings and policies that cover government advisories can allow fee free changes to safer locations.

How frequently are world travel alerts updated by official sources?

Updates occur as new information arrives, often daily or more frequently during crises. Rely on primary government and agency channels for the most current guidance.
